靶向FTO可抑制肿瘤干细胞的维持和免疫逃避

美国贝克曼研究所Jianjun Chen小组的一项最新研究发现,靶向脂肪和肥胖相关蛋白(FTO)可以抑制癌症干细胞的维持和免疫逃逸。这一研究成果在线发表在2020年6月11日出的《癌细胞》上。

研究人员发现了两种有效的小分子FTO抑制剂,它们在多种类型的癌症中均表现出强大的抗肿瘤活性。研究显示,敲除FTO或药物抑制可通过抑制免疫检查点基因(尤其是LILRB4)的表达显著减弱白血病干细胞/启动细胞的自我更新并重编程免疫应答。

抑制FTO使白血病细胞对T细胞的细胞毒性敏感,并克服了低甲基化剂诱导的免疫逃逸。这项研究揭示了FTO在癌症干细胞的自我更新和免疫逃逸中的关键作用,并突出了针对FTO进行癌症治疗的广泛应用潜力。

据了解,FTO,一种RNA N6-甲基腺苷(m6A)脱甲基酶,在各种癌症中发挥致癌作用,这为开发有效的靶向治疗药物提供了潜在靶点。

Title: Targeting FTO Suppresses Cancer Stem Cell Maintenance and Immune Evasion

Abstract: Fat mass and obesity-associated protein (FTO), an RNA N6-methyladenosine (m6A) demethylase, plays oncogenic roles in various cancers, presenting an opportunityfor the development of effective targeted therapeutics. Here, we report two potentsmall-molecule FTO inhibitors that exhibit strong anti-tumor effects in multiple typesof cancers. We show that genetic depletion and pharmacological inhibition of FTO dramaticallyattenuate leukemia stem/initiating cell self-renewal and reprogram immune responseby suppressing expression of immune checkpoint genes, especially LILRB4. FTO inhibition sensitizes leukemia cells to T cell cytotoxicity and overcomes hypomethylatingagent-induced immune evasion. Our study demonstrates that FTO plays critical rolesin cancer stem cell self-renewal and immune evasion and highlights the broad potentialof targeting FTO for cancer therapy.
